Output dfca9318cf1feeda38740636b0ea03c021c2abb2df8db58932a0db8d2ae7922e:1

value
54878
script pubkey
OP_0 OP_PUSHBYTES_20 954b26f37b6942121be01c04e0903ed19e180de3
address
bc1qj49jdummd9ppyxlqrszwpyp76x0psr0rx58raa
transaction
dfca9318cf1feeda38740636b0ea03c021c2abb2df8db58932a0db8d2ae7922e
confirmations
237558
spent
true